@charset "utf-8";
/* CSS Document */
*{ margin:3px 0px; padding:0px 0px;}
html,body,h1,h2,h3,h4,h5,h6,div,p,dl,dt,dd,ul,ol,li,form,fieldset,legend,button,submit,input,textarea,select,table,tr,th,td,hr,pre,sup,address,cite,dfn,em,var,blockquote { margin:0; padding:0;}
html { border:none 0;}
body { font:14px/1.5 Tahoma,"Microsoft YaHei",arial,simsun,sans-serif;+font:12px/1.5 "Microsoft YaHei",Tahoma,arial,simsun,sans-serif;word-wrap:break-word;word-break:break-all; background:#FFF; color:#333;}
ul,ol { list-style-type:none;}
dl,dt,dd{ list-style-type:none; padding:0; margin:0;}
img { border:none; vertical-align:middle; display:block;}
a { outline:none; color:#333;text-decoration:none;}

/*banner切换*/
.index_banner{position:relative;}
.index_banner ul{overflow:hidden; height:500px;}
.index_banner li{overflow:hidden;width:100%;height:500px; float:left; position:absolute; left:0xp; top:0px; min-width:1200px;}
.index_banner li img{height:500px; margin:0 auto; width:100%; min-width:1200px;}
.index_banner li a{display:block;margin:0 auto; height:500px;width:100%;}
.index_banner cite{position:absolute;bottom:30px;left:50%;z-index:999;display:block;margin-left:-144px;width:250px;height:2px;_display:none; margin-left:-125px;}
.index_banner cite span{float:left;display:block;margin:0 4px;width:40px;height:2px;background-color:#a7ca08;text-indent:-999em;opacity:.8;cursor:pointer;}
.index_banner cite span:hover{background-color:#f5f5f5;}
.index_banner cite span.cur{background-color:#ffffff;cursor:default;}
/*关于我们*/
.sation{ width:100%; padding-top:80px; padding-bottom:80px; min-width:1200px;}
.about_us{ width:1200px; margin:0 auto; overflow:hidden;}
.about_us .text{ float:left; width:550px;}
h2{ font-size:18px; font-weight:normal; color:#000; margin-bottom:40px;}
h2 span{ font-size:16px; color:##aacd06; margin-left:15px;}
.about_us .text p{ line-height:28px;}
.about_us .text ul{ overflow:hidden; margin-top:40px;}
.about_us .text ul li{ width:50px; margin-right:30px; float:left;}
.about_us .text ul li a{ display:block; width:45px; height:45px;}
.about_us .text ul li a.icon1{ background:url(../images/icon1.png) center center no-repeat;}
.about_us .text ul li a.icon2{ background:url(../images/icon2.png) center center no-repeat;}
.about_us .text ul li a.icon3{ background:url(../images/icon3.png) center center no-repeat;}
.about_us .text ul li a.icon4{ background:url(../images/icon4.png) center center no-repeat;}
.about_us .text ul li a.icon5{ background:url(../images/icon5.png) center center no-repeat;}
.about_us .text ul li a.icon6{ background:url(../images/icon6.png) center center no-repeat;}
.about_us .text ul li a.icon1:hover{ background:url(../images/icon1_h.png) center center no-repeat;}
.about_us .text ul li a.icon2:hover{ background:url(../images/icon2_h.png) center center no-repeat;}
.about_us .text ul li a.icon3:hover{ background:url(../images/icon3_h.png) center center no-repeat;}
.about_us .text ul li a.icon4:hover{ background:url(../images/icon4_h.png) center center no-repeat;}
.about_us .text ul li a.icon5:hover{ background:url(../images/icon5_h.png) center center no-repeat;}
.about_us .text ul li a.icon6:hover{ background:url(../images/icon6_h.png) center center no-repeat;}
.about_us .text ul li span{ display:block; height:30px; line-height:30px; color:#999; font-size:12px; text-align:center;}
.about_us .more{ display:block; width:200px; height:40px; line-height:40px; text-align:center; border:1px solid ##aacd06; font-size:16px; color:##aacd06; font-weight:normal; margin-top:60px; transition:ease-out 0.5s;}
.about_us .more:hover{ background-color:##aacd06; color:#fff; border:none;border:1px solid ##aacd06;}
.about_us  img.copany{ width:520px; height:400px; float:right;}
/*新闻信息*/
.sation02{ background-color:#fff; border-bottom:1px solid #ddd;border-top:1px solid #ddd;background-size:cover}
.information_box{ width:1200px; margin:0 auto; height:auto; overflow:hidden;}
.information_box h2{ margin-bottom:30px; }
.information_box div.box{ width:572px; float:left; margin-right:50px; position:relative;}
.information_box div.box .text{ width:300px; float:left;}
.information_box div.box img{ width:250px; height:180px; float:right; margin-top:80px;}
.information_box div.box ul li{border-bottom:1px dashed #ddd; overflow:hidden;}
.information_box div.box ul li a{display:block; line-height:40px; overflow:hidden; width:180px; float:left; height:40px;}
.information_box div.box ul li span{ float:right; display:block; width:80px; text-align:right; height:40px; line-height:40px; color:#999999;}
.information_box div.box ul li:hover a,.information_box div.box ul li:hover span{ color:##aacd06;}
.information_box div.cur_mf{ margin-right:0px;}
.information_box div.m_b{ margin-bottom:120px;}
.information_box div.box .more{font-size:14px;color:##aacd06; position:absolute; right:0px; top:0px;  width:100px; height:35px; line-height:35px; text-align:center;border:1px }
.information_box div.box .more:hover{border:1px solid ##aacd06;}
/*多媒体展示*/
.sation03{ background-color:#fff;}
.sation03 .media_text{ width:1200px; margin:0 auto;}
.sation03 .media_text h2{ margin-bottom:0px;}
.sation03 .media_text h2 span{font-weight:normal;}
.sation03 .media_text .phone{ float:right; font-size:18px; font-weight:bold; color:##aacd06}
.sation03 .media_text p.text{ color:#999;}
/* marqueeleft */
.sation03 .marqueeleft{width:100%; height:246px;overflow:hidden;margin:40px auto;}
.sation03 .marqueeleft ul{float:left;}
.sation03 .marqueeleft li{float:left;margin:0 5px;display:inline;width:300px;height:240px;overflow:hidden; position:relative;}
.sation03 .marqueeleft li .pic{display:block;width:300px;height:240px;overflow:hidden;}
.sation03 .marqueeleft li .txt a{text-align:center;height:23px;line-height:23px; position:absolute; left:0px; bottom:0px; background:url(../images/black.png) left center repeat-y; display:block; width:500px; height:40px; line-height:40px; color:#fff; display:none;}
.sation03 .marqueeleft li:hover .txt a{ display:block;}
.sation03 .more{ display:block; width:200px; height:40px; line-height:40px; text-align:center; border:1px solid ##aacd06; font-size:16px; color:##aacd06; font-weight:normal; transition:all 0.5s; margin:0 auto; clear:none; margin-top:50px;transition:all 0.5s;-moz-transition:all 0.5s;-ms-transition:all 0.5s;-o-transition:all 0.5s;-webkit-transition:all 0.5s;}
.sation03 .more:hover{ background-color:##aacd06; color:#fff; border:none;border:1px solid ##aacd06;}
/*展厅案例*/
.sation04{background-color:#f0f0f0; }
.sation04 .case_box{ width:1200px; margin:0 auto;}
.sation04 .case_box h2{ position:relative;}
.case_box .more{ position:absolute; right:0px;top:-20px;display:block; width:200px; height:40px; line-height:40px; text-align:center; border:1px solid ##aacd06; font-size:16px; color:##aacd06; font-weight:normal;transition:ease-out 0.5s;}
.case_box .more:hover{ background-color:##aacd06; color:#fff; border:none;border:1px solid ##aacd06;}
.case_box ul{ overflow:hidden;}
.case_box ul li{ width:380px; height:280px; float:left; margin-right:30px; margin-bottom:30px; overflow:auto; position:relative;}
.case_box ul li a{ display:block;}
.case_box ul li img{ width:380px; height:250px;}
.case_box ul li.cur{ margin-right:8px;}
.case_box ul li span{ display:block; width:380px; height:250px; background:url(../images/blue.png) left center repeat; position:absolute; left:0px; top:0px; color:#fff; font-size:16px; text-align:center; line-height:250px; display:none;}
.case_box ul li:hover span{ display:block;}
/*蒙歌玛丽客户*/
.Customer{ width:1200px; margin:0 auto;}
.sation05 .Customer h2{ position:relative;}
.Customer .more{ position:absolute; right:0px;top:-20px;display:block; width:200px; height:40px; line-height:40px; text-align:center; border:1px solid ##aacd06; font-size:16px; color:##aacd06; font-weight:normal;transition:ease-out 0.5s;}
.Customer .more:hover{ background-color:##aacd06; color:#fff; border:none;border:1px solid ##aacd06;}
#featureContainer { width:1200px; margin-top:80px;}
#wrap {
	OVERFLOW: hidden
}

#feature {
	BORDER-BOTTOM: #999 0px dotted; POSITION: relative; BORDER-LEFT: #999 0px dotted; MARGIN-TOP: 5px; MARGIN-BOTTOM: 20px; BORDER-TOP: #999 0px dotted; BORDER-RIGHT: #999 0px dotted
}
#feature .button {
	BORDER-BOTTOM: #999 0px dotted; POSITION: absolute; BORDER-LEFT: #999 0px dotted; WIDTH: 1200px; BORDER-TOP: #999 0px dotted; TOP: 75px; BORDER-RIGHT: #999 0px dotted; LEFT: 0px
}

#feature .next{width:50px;height:100px;position:absolute; top:20px; left:0px; cursor:pointer;}
#feature .prev{width:50px;height:100px; position:absolute; top:20px; right:0px;cursor:pointer;}
#feature .next:hover{ background:url(../images/pre_h.png) no-repeat;}
#feature .prev:hover{ background:url(../images/next_h.png) no-repeat;}

.featureUL { POSITION: relative;WIDTH: 1200px; position:relative; overflow:hidden;}
.featureBox {BORDER: #999 1px solid; float:left; margin-left:10px; margin-right:10px; height:72px;}
#botton-scroll {
	Z-INDEX: 0; BORDER-BOTTOM: #999 0px dotted; BORDER-LEFT: #999 0px dotted; MARGIN: 0px auto; WIDTH:1100px; FLOAT: left; HEIGHT:75px; BORDER-TOP: #999 0px dotted; BORDER-RIGHT: #999 0px dotted
}
#block {
	Z-INDEX: 0;  POSITION: relative;WIDTH:1100px; PADDING-RIGHT:0px; HEIGHT: 75px; FONT-SIZE: 70%; OVERFLOW: hidden;  BORDER-RIGHT: #999 0px dotted; padding-left:60px;
 }
#block .box {
	BORDER: #d8d8d8 0px solid;WIDTH:154px;FLOAT: left; HEIGHT:72px;
}
#block .box  img{ width:154px; height:72px;}
/*bottom_nav*/
.sation06{ background-color:#aacd06;}
.sation06 .bottom_nav_box{ width:1200px; height:auto; margin:0 auto; overflow:hidden;}
.sation06 .bottom_nav_box dl{ width:180px; margin-left:30px; margin-right:30px; float:left;}
.sation06 .bottom_nav_box dl dt{ font-size:16px; font-weight:bold; margin-bottom:30px; color:#ffffff;}
.sation06 .bottom_nav_box dl dd{ border-bottom:1px dotted #f9fcfe;}
.sation06 .bottom_nav_box dl dd a{ display:block; line-height:30px; color: #ffffff; font-size:12px;}
.sation06 .bottom_nav_box dl dd a:hover{ color:#86d9fc;}